"Tai Ko Tai" is mobile phone that operates on the analog signal of the first generation of mobile communication network (1G). The name "Tai Ko Tai" is difficult to trace. It was said that the first martial arts actor that used this kind of mobile phone was Hung Kam Bo. As people usually called him "Tai Ko Tai", the mobile phone he used also got this name. On the other hand, Lion & Globe Peanut Oil produced a water bottle in the shape of a "Tai Ko Tai" as gifts in 1987. Therefore, "Tai Ko Tai" was also called "water bottle".
Different from fixed line telephone, mobile phone is a kind of telephone that the user can bring along to make and receive calls anywhere conveniently. Some people call it cell phone, handset, etc.
The first mobile phone was invented by Martin Cooper of Motorola in the U.S.. The phone was big in size, with a large battery and antenna inside. The fully charged battery was only enough for 30 minutes usage. It had no other function and the phone line could be easily tapped. Nonetheless, the emergence of mobile phone was as revolutionary as the invention of the first telephone by Alexander Bell in terms of the way it changed communication. In 1988, there were only 337 mobile phone subscribers when Macao launched the Analogue Mobile Telephone Service, using Total Access Communication System (TACS). At that time, having a mobile phone that cost as much as MOP30,000.00, was considered to be a status symbol.
